What to check before for buildings with rent-stabilized apartments in Springfield Gardens

  • Expect buildings that offer rent stability, allowing for predictable housing costs.
  • Confirm all lease details and terms, especially regarding rent increase limits.
  • Watch for potential fees, such as broker fees, or deposits when applying.
  • Check the building’s reputation and any tenant reviews available on Openigloo.
  • Inquire about any additional costs that might arise, such as utilities or maintenance fees.
